Kool-Aid Playdough


Okay, so no, this is not a food, but it is a recipe! And it is one that I love! This playdough is pretty and smells awesome (it also makes your hands soft because of the oil). It is an awesome project for you to do with your kids, the kids you babysit, the kids you teach, etc. It is a no-cook option, but it does use boiling water so BE CAREFUL and don't let the kids do the last bit. As it cools they can knead it and start playing with it!

Kool-Aid Playdough

      1 c. flour
      1/2 c. salt
      3 tbsp. oil
      1 sm. pkg. Kool Aid (any color)*
    
Combine flour, salt, oil and Kool-Aid. Add 1 cup boiling water. Stir together. Knead mixture until it forms a soft dough. MAKE SURE an adult does that step until it is cool enough for the kiddos. This play dough will keep indefinitely if kept sealed when not in use.

*You can use off-brands if you want to but I've found that none of the other brands have as pretty a color or as nice a smell.
